Speed Records 1899

Gianni Marin, The Motor Car, London House and Maxwell 1963
La Jamais Contente, built by Camile Jenatzy, was a 100 hp electric car built to break the existing automotive speed record of 39.25 mph, set in December 1898. A number of timed runs were made over a four month period finally resulting in the record of  65.79 mph on Apr29 1899. The streamlined body was far ahead of its time. No one in the photo seems overjoyed at the accomplishment. For comparison, in 1893 the NYC train pulled by locomotive #999 was reputed to have have set the absolute human speed record at 122.5 mph
